Pertanyaan yang diberi tag «undecidability»

Pertanyaan tentang masalah yang tidak dapat diselesaikan oleh mesin Turing.




2
Bingung dengan teorema Rice
Ringkasan: Menurut teorema Rice, semuanya tidak mungkin. Namun, saya melakukan hal - hal yang dianggap mustahil sepanjang waktu! Tentu saja, teorema Rice tidak hanya mengatakan "semuanya tidak mungkin". Itu mengatakan sesuatu yang lebih spesifik: "Setiap properti dari program komputer tidak dapat dikomputasi." (Jika Anda ingin membagi rambut, setiap properti "non-sepele". …

1
Teorema Rice untuk properti non-semantik
Teorema Rice memberi tahu kita bahwa satu-satunya sifat semantik dari Mesin Turing (yaitu sifat fungsi yang dihitung oleh mesin) yang dapat kita putuskan adalah dua sifat sepele (yaitu selalu benar dan selalu salah). Tetapi ada sifat-sifat lain dari Mesin Turing yang tidak dapat memutuskan. Misalnya, properti yang ada keadaan tidak …

7
Apakah ada bukti yang lebih intuitif tentang keraguan atas masalah penghentian daripada diagonalisasi?
Saya memahami bukti ketidaktentuan masalah penghentian (diberikan misalnya dalam buku teks Papadimitriou), berdasarkan diagonalisasi. Sementara buktinya meyakinkan (saya mengerti setiap langkahnya), itu tidak intuitif bagi saya dalam arti bahwa saya tidak melihat bagaimana seseorang akan mendapatkannya, mulai dari masalahnya sendiri. Dalam buku ini, buktinya seperti ini: "misalkan memecahkan masalah penghentian …

2
Adakah masalah khusus yang diketahui tidak dapat dipastikan karena alasan selain diagonalisasi, referensi-diri, atau reducibilitas?
Setiap masalah yang tidak dapat dipastikan yang saya ketahui termasuk dalam salah satu kategori berikut: Masalah yang tidak dapat dipastikan karena diagonalisasi (referensi diri tidak langsung). Masalah-masalah ini, seperti masalah penghentian, tidak dapat diputuskan karena Anda dapat menggunakan penentu yang konon untuk bahasa untuk membangun TM yang perilakunya mengarah pada …


4
Apakah bahasa yang tidak dapat ditentukan ada dalam logika konstruktivis?
Logika konstruktivis adalah sistem yang menghilangkan Hukum Tengah yang Dikecualikan, serta Negasi Ganda, sebagai aksioma. Ini dijelaskan di Wikipedia di sini dan di sini . Secara khusus, sistem tidak memungkinkan pembuktian dengan kontradiksi. Saya bertanya-tanya, apakah ada yang akrab dengan bagaimana ini mempengaruhi hasil mengenai Mesin Turing dan bahasa formal? …

1
Apa sistem tipe terkuat yang diketahui yang kesimpulannya dapat ditentukan?
Sudah diketahui bahwa inferensi tipe Hindley-Milner ( -kalkulus yang diketik sederhana dengan polimorfisme) memiliki inferensi tipe yang dapat decidable: Anda dapat merekonstruksi tipe prinsip untuk program apa pun tanpa anotasi apa pun.λλ\lambda Menambahkan typeclasses bergaya Haskell tampaknya mempertahankan decidability ini, tetapi penambahan lebih lanjut membuat kesimpulan tanpa anotasi tidak dapat …


1
Rasio masalah yang dapat diputuskan
Pertimbangkan masalah keputusan yang dinyatakan dalam beberapa bahasa formal yang "masuk akal". Katakanlah rumus dalam aritmetika Peano tingkat tinggi dengan satu variabel bebas sebagai kerangka acuan, tapi saya sama-sama tertarik pada model perhitungan lain: persamaan Diophantine, masalah kata dari aturan penulisan ulang menggunakan mesin Turing, dll. Jawaban dinyatakan dalam setiap …


5
Apakah mungkin untuk menyelesaikan masalah penghentian jika Anda memiliki input yang terbatas atau dapat diprediksi?
Masalah penghentian tidak dapat diselesaikan dalam kasus umum. Dimungkinkan untuk membuat aturan yang ditetapkan yang membatasi input yang diizinkan dan dapatkah masalah penghentian diselesaikan untuk kasus khusus itu? Misalnya, sepertinya bahasa yang tidak memungkinkan loop misalnya, akan sangat mudah untuk mengetahui apakah program akan berhenti atau tidak. Masalah yang saya …

1
Ekspresi reguler dengan referensi kembali di atas alfabet unary
Pengaturan: ekspresi reguler dengan referensi kembali bahasa unary (alfabet 1 simbol) Apakah masalah berikut ini dapat ditentukan dalam pengaturan ini: Diberi ekspresi reguler dengan referensi, apakah itu mendefinisikan bahasa biasa? Misalnya, (aa+)\1mendefinisikan bahasa reguler, sementara (aa+)\1+tidak. Bisakah kita memutuskan yang mana masalahnya? Untuk konkret, "ekspresi reguler dengan referensi-kembali" di sini …

Dengan menggunakan situs kami, Anda mengakui telah membaca dan memahami Kebijakan Cookie dan Kebijakan Privasi kami.
Licensed under cc by-sa 3.0 with attribution required.